SpotCollector notification issue - sort of
kb8df.1959@...
I have used the notification portion of SpotCollector for several years and suddenly the process no longer works.
SpotCollector still sends the email correctly but I am getting an error in my gmail account trying to send an email to 5135039901@.... The error that I get in Gmail is below. I DON'T believe that this is a DXLab issue, but I was hoping that someone else has experienced this. The research that I have done indicates it is a blacklist issue for the Google Gmail server. kb8df.1959@...
I did contact google support. The issue occurred due to the email server NIC IP address that was being used for my outgoing spots was black listed. They had a request in to get it cleared up. Eventually, after 4 weeks, it has been cleared.
The Spotcollector notifications are working as they should. As a side note, there were approximately 35 that were in the queue and it took several hours for all of them to flush through. Bill |
